Output 88bb3c82537b30da66d15c7aa4ebac5f4624cf3a26543dc26fcd411c285a72ac:1

value
17879837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07b4a36dfce4399a3873f1ba6d48331436d4603b OP_EQUAL
address
M8buMkPRFH2nJEm3ZiFWJediDiYx8eJHRn
transaction
88bb3c82537b30da66d15c7aa4ebac5f4624cf3a26543dc26fcd411c285a72ac
spent
true